Summary

5 dead, 180,000 forced to flee their homes in the latest fires that have ravaged the greater Los Angeles area, California. The latest blaze, the Palisades Fire, has burned through more than 17,000 acres and destroyed 1,000 structures, making it the most destructive in LA history.

00:01:20.580 The Palisades Fire, the one that started, has burned through more than 17,000 acres,
00:01:25.480 almost 27 square miles.
00:01:27.220 It's destroyed 1,000 structures, and it's entirely uncontained,
00:01:31.820 making it the most destructive in LA history.
00:01:34.600 The latest blaze, the Sunset Fire, started yesterday shortly before 6 p.m. in the Hollywood Hills.
00:01:40.340 Folks, this latest fire has grown to 60 acres and it's threatening iconic landmarks.
00:01:44.760 More than 350,000 energy customers were out power early today,
00:01:49.220 including 200,000 in LA County, the most populous county in the country.
00:01:55.040 The intense Santa Ana winds have eased compared to the past two days,
00:01:58.400 but wind gusts are still forecast to be 40 to 50 miles per hour today
00:02:01.680 and 50 to 70 tonight into tomorrow morning.
